The Generations of Jesus’ Human Nature

The Word of God in the Old Testament promised that the Messiah would be born in the Davidic line. Genesis 49:10 points to this promise in general: “The scepter shall not depart from Judah.” Isaiah 11 begins, “And there shall come forth a rod out of the stem of Jesse, and a Branch shall grow […]

